What Is the Ideal Height to Maximize Trail Camera Effectiveness?

The best height to hang a trail camera is typically between 24 to 36 inches above the ground. This height range is considered optimal for capturing images of wildlife in their natural behaviors while minimizing the risk of the camera being obstructed by vegetation or misaligned with the target area.

According to the National Deer Association, positioning trail cameras at this height allows for better detection of deer and other wildlife while ensuring the camera’s field of view is maximized. This height also helps to avoid capturing excessive ground clutter, which can lead to false triggers and wasted battery life.

Key aspects of height placement include the type of wildlife being monitored, the environment, and the intended use of the camera. For instance, larger animals like deer can be effectively captured at this height, but if the camera is set to monitor smaller wildlife, such as raccoons or coyotes, a lower height might be more effective. Additionally, dense vegetation may require adjustments to avoid obstructions, and cameras may need to be angled downward slightly to capture the best images.

Setting trail cameras at the ideal height has significant impacts on the quality and quantity of data collected. Cameras placed too high may miss capturing animals that are below the lens, while those positioned too low may result in poor image quality and missed opportunities for monitoring wildlife behavior or population dynamics. The optimal height enhances the likelihood of successful captures, which is crucial for wildlife researchers and hunters who rely on these images for data collection and decision-making.

How Do Different Wildlife Species Impact Trail Camera Height Decisions?

The height at which to hang a trail camera can significantly impact the quality of the images captured, depending on the wildlife species being monitored.

  • Large Mammals: For species like deer or elk, cameras should be mounted around 24 to 36 inches off the ground. This height allows for a clear view of their body and antlers while minimizing the chances of obstruction from foliage.
  • Small Mammals: When targeting smaller animals like raccoons or foxes, a height of 12 to 24 inches is ideal. This positioning captures their unique behaviors and movements more accurately, as these species typically operate closer to the ground.
  • Birds: To effectively capture images of birds, cameras should ideally be positioned between 5 to 10 feet high. This height allows for better angles of flight and perching behaviors while reducing the chances of the camera being disturbed by ground-level activity.
  • Reptiles and Amphibians: For observing species such as snakes or frogs, cameras can be placed at ground level or slightly elevated, around 6 to 12 inches high. This ensures that the camera is capturing these creatures in their natural habitats without interference from the surrounding terrain.
  • Insects: When documenting insect behavior, cameras may need to be placed at various heights depending on the species being observed. For ground-dwelling insects, a height of 1 to 3 inches can be useful, while those that fly or perch may require a height of 3 to 5 feet to capture their activities effectively.

What Environmental Factors Should Influence Trail Camera Placement Height?

The best height to hang a trail camera can be influenced by several environmental factors:

  • Wildlife Type: The height at which you place your trail camera should be adjusted depending on the species you aim to monitor. For larger animals like deer, a height of 24-36 inches off the ground is often suitable, while smaller animals or ground-dwelling species may require cameras to be placed lower, around 12-18 inches.
  • Terrain Features: The natural features of the terrain, such as hills, valleys, or dense vegetation, can affect camera placement. If the area has a lot of underbrush, placing the camera higher can help avoid obstructions and ensure a clear line of sight, while flatter or more open areas might allow for lower placements.
  • Weather Conditions: Consideration for weather elements like rain, snow, or flooding is crucial. Elevating the camera can protect it from moisture and dirt, while also reducing the risk of being knocked over by heavy snow or water flow, thus extending its usability.
  • Camera Features: Some trail cameras have specific features that may dictate placement height. For example, cameras with wide-angle lenses can be placed higher without losing the quality of the field of view, while those with standard lenses might need to be placed lower to capture the desired subjects effectively.
  • Human Activity: The proximity to areas with human activity should also be considered. To minimize the risk of theft or damage, placing the camera at a height that is less accessible to humans, such as 6-8 feet, can deter tampering while still capturing the necessary wildlife footage.

How Can the Height of a Trail Camera Affect Photo Quality?

Animal eye level placement is particularly important for wildlife photography. When cameras are set at the same height as the animals, it creates a more natural perspective, resulting in images that are not only better in quality but also more engaging visually.

Motion detection sensitivity can vary based on height; if a camera is mounted too high, it may overlook quick movements or smaller animals that are closer to the ground. The detection zone may also be altered, affecting how well the camera captures the intended subjects.

Clarity and focus can suffer if a camera is positioned improperly. Cameras set too high may capture images that are too distant, leading to a lack of detail or softness, particularly in lower light conditions where depth of field can become an issue.

Lastly, security and durability are considerations when choosing the height of a trail camera; mounting it higher can protect it from theft, but this must be balanced with ensuring optimal image capture and functionality. The ideal height combines safety with photographic effectiveness, allowing for both security and quality imagery.

What Common Mistakes Should You Avoid When Setting Trail Camera Height?

When setting the height for a trail camera, avoiding common mistakes can significantly improve the quality of your captured images.

  • Incorrect Height for Target Species: Setting the camera too high or too low can lead to missed opportunities for capturing the intended wildlife. Different species have varying eye levels; for instance, deer are often best photographed at around 24-36 inches, while smaller animals may require a lower setup to ensure clarity.
  • Inadequate Angle for Motion Detection: Placing the camera at an improper angle can result in missed movements or poor image quality. Ideally, the camera should be angled slightly downward toward the anticipated path of wildlife to enhance detection and minimize false triggers from moving foliage.
  • Ignoring Terrain and Surroundings: Failing to consider the terrain and surrounding features can lead to obstructions that hinder the camera’s performance. Setting the camera in a densely wooded area or near tall grass may block the view, while open spaces can allow for better visibility and capture of animals.
  • Not Considering Weather and Sunlight: Neglecting to think about weather conditions can affect image quality and camera functionality. Placing the camera in direct sunlight can lead to glare and washed-out images, while heavy rainfall without proper shielding can damage the camera or affect its performance.
  • Forgetting About Security Measures: Setting up a camera without considering its security can result in theft or vandalism. Utilizing security boxes or cables and placing the camera in less conspicuous locations can help deter potential theft and ensure that your investment remains safe.

What Techniques Can Help Determine the Best Height for Trail Cameras?

Several techniques can help determine the best height to hang trail cameras for optimal results.

  • Eye Level Placement: Positioning the camera at approximately eye level (around 3-4 feet off the ground) can provide clear images of wildlife, as this height is where many animals naturally appear. This technique is particularly effective for capturing images of deer and other mammals that often browse or feed at this height.
  • Ground Level Setup: Setting the camera close to the ground (1-2 feet) can be beneficial for capturing ground-dwelling species, such as rabbits or small mammals. This angle provides a unique perspective and can reveal behaviors or movements that are missed when cameras are set higher.
  • High Angle Positioning: Mounting the camera at a height of 6 feet or more can help overlook large areas and capture images of animals from above. This technique is useful in dense forests or hilly terrains where visibility is limited, allowing for wider coverage and the ability to monitor multiple trails at once.
  • Adjustable Mounting Options: Using adjustable mounts allows for flexibility in camera height. This means that you can easily modify the height based on seasonal changes in wildlife activity or specific events, ensuring that you always get the best possible shots.
  • Trial and Error: Experimenting with different heights and positions can yield valuable insights into the most effective setup. By reviewing the captured footage and adjusting accordingly, you can determine the optimal height that consistently delivers the best results for your specific area and target wildlife.
